Date and Time of Birth
Determining the exact date and time of Jesus’ birth is challenging due to historical discrepancies. Most scholars suggest a birth year around 4 to 6 BCE. The widely accepted date is December 25, but this is symbolic rather than definitive. For astrological purposes, some reference 4 BCE as a potential estimate.
The time of birth remains even less certain. Traditional accounts don’t specify an exact hour or minute. Astrologers often rely on noon or sunrise for chart calculations if precise data isn’t available. These approximations can still yield valuable insights into Jesus’ astrological chart.

Astrological Beliefs in Ancient Times
Astrology held an essential role in many ancient cultures. Babylonians, Greeks, and Egyptians used astrological systems to interpret the movements of celestial bodies. They believed these movements influenced human destinies. For instance, the Egyptians tied the flooding of the Nile to celestial cycles. Similarly, the Greeks connected the birth charts of significant figures to their destinies. This practice laid the foundation for astrology as a tool for understanding life events.
During Jesus’ time, astrology was prevalent in Roman society. Astrologers offered insights into personal and political affairs. Various texts suggest individuals consulted star charts for guidance, making astrology a critical element in shaping perceptions of divinity and fate. The focus on celestial phenomena indicated a deep connection between the cosmos and personal experiences.
